Related: Wyoming defends crypto-friendly bank charter regime in Custodia Bank’s lawsuit with FedCrypto companies that have applied for bank charters in USAlthough it is uncommon for crypto companies to seek bank charters in the United States, there are examples of some who succeeded in the 2020s.

Crypto exchange Kraken was approved for a bank charter in Wyoming in 2020, Anchorage Digital Bank received its charter in January 2021, and crypto lender Nexo purchased a stake in a holding company that owns a federally chartered bank in 2022.

Cryptocurrency and fintech companies are increasingly seeking bank charters in an attempt to grow their businesses under the Trump administration, according to a report from Reuters, which talked to more than half a dozen industry executives.
